Programowanie równoległe
- The Message Passing Interface (MPI) standard
- Message Passing Interface Forum - standards
- MPICH - high-performance implementation of MPI
- Open MPI Project - open source implementation
- ROMIO: A High-Performance, Portable MPI-IO Implementation
- MPI Tutorial at LLNL
- MPI Parallel Environment (MPE)
- Tuning and Analysis Utilities (TAU)
- Debugging MPI Parallel Programs with Valgrind
- The OpenMP Application Program Interface
- OpenMP Tutorial at LLNL
- NVIDIA CUDA Toolkit
- CUDA GPU-Accelerated Computing Training
- LLVM Clang FAQ: How to build an OpenMP GPU offload capable compiler
- Developer Tools and Software for Intel Data Center GPU Max Series
- Wikipedia: Partitioned global address space
- Unified Parallel C (UPC)
- Berkeley Lab CLaSS group: GASNet & UPC & UPC++
- Berkeley Lab ECP Pagoda Project
- Fraunhofer ITWM GPI-2/GASPI/GaspiCxx
- XcalableMP (XMP) - a directive-based language extension
- Omni Compiler Project
- Parallel Computing in Java (PCJ)
- Parallel Virtual Machine (PVM)
- High Performance Fortran (HPF)
- HPF Language Specification
- Code Project: A Simple C++ Client/Server in CORBA
- Distributed Object Computing with CORBA Middleware
- Catalog of OMG CORBA/IIOP Specifications
- Free CORBA Downloads
- TAO - the ACE ORB (C++ implementation compliant with most of CORBA 3.x)
- ACE/TAO/CIAO/DAnCE middleware (DOC group's GitHub)
- OCI TAO C++ framework (Object Computing, Inc.'s GitHub)
- CORBA classes description (TAO library)
- omniORB (C++ and Python implementation of CORBA 2.6)
- OpenORB (Java implementation of CORBA 2.4)
- ORBacus (C++ and Java implementation of CORBA 2.6)
- ORBacus Guide (PDF)
- JThreads/C++ (JTC) Guide (PDF)
- Micro Focus Orbacus documentation
- Micro Focus Orbacus Community website
- Micro Focus OpenFusion CORBA Products Suite
- Java Enterprise in a Nutshell (IDL/CORBA)
- Glassfish CORBA ORB (Jakarta EE compatible)
- OpenJDK 19 Remote Method Invocation Specification
- The Java 8 Remote Method Invocation API
- The Java Tutorials
- Java RMI tutorial
- Introduction to Java RMI
- Java Native Interface Specification Contents
- Java Native Interface (JNI) Programming Tutorial
- Foreign Function and Memory API in Java
- Let's Talk About Foreign Functions In Java
- Java Enterprise in a Nutshell (RMI)
- Glassfish CORBA ORB (Jakarta EE compatible)
- The Scalable Parallel Random Number Generators Library (SPRNG)
- TRNG - state of the art C++ parallel pseudo-random number generator library
- xoroshiro+ / xorshift* / xorshift+ generators and the PRNG shootout
- Random123 - a library of "counter-based" random number generators (CBRNGs)
- RngStreams: multiple independent streams of pseudo-random numbers
- GASPRNG: GPU Accelerated Scalable Parallel Random Number Generator Library
- Numerical Recipes books in C, Fortran 77, and Fortran 90 On-Line
- GSL - GNU Scientific Library
- Netlib - a collection of mathematical software, papers, and databases
- ScaLAPACK - Scalable Linear Algebra PACKage
- Intel oneAPI Math Kernel Library (Intel MKL)
- SLATE - Software for Linear Algebra Targeting Exascale
- Ginkgo - high-performance linear algebra library for sparse linear systems
- heFFTe - Highly Efficient FFT for Exascale library
- ViennaCL - open-source linear algebra library (C++ CUDA, OpenCL, and OpenMP)
- Armadillo - C++ library for linear algebra & scientific computing
- PETSc - tool suite for partial differential equations and related HPC problems
- OpenDDS (C++ implementation of the OMG Data Distribution Service)
- eProsima RPC over DDS
- Data Distribution Service (DDS) - RTI Connext Community
- OB-4.1.3.tar.gz (+ JTC 2.0) [~2.2 MB]
- OB-4.1.0.pdf (manual) [~2.5 MB]
- JTC-2.0.0.tar.gz [~150 kB]
- JTC-2.0.0.pdf (manual) [~550 kB]
- C-Linda.tar.gz [~6 kB]